On the visit to a arm in Ketting we got a lot o inormation on what modern arming is.The armer - Peter - is producing meat and have 800 catle all the time. They are 60 kg
and 4 weeks when he get them and 400 kg when he deliver them 10 month later. At thesame time he has 260 hektar earth whe he is growing repe and barley. He is doing all
this one man with only a little help. The machines are very big and advanced. He gav ademonstration o what the machines can do.

By Vibk on the southern part o Als there are both a windmill and a watermill at thesame place. The buildings are the original hal wooden wit tached roo. This is how we
produced our or more hundred years.
On our trip to Nrreskoven a snake pased. Snakes are not common in Denmark anylonger and on Als we have no posiness snakes. The ones we saw were only small - 50
cm.

Ribe is the oldest city / town inDenmark and was build beore
the viking age.There is a acinating church.
8/23/2019 A Weekend in Denmark
7/8
From the top o the church there is a very good view over the town and the very specialat area. Throug the yers there has more times been ood, but with the new dykes this
should not happen again.
Changes has been done in Ribe, but it still have a lot o hal wooden houses and verynarrow streets - the atmosere o the past.
